entablillar

Spanish[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From en- +‎ tablilla +‎ -ar.

Pronunciation[edit]

 
  • IPA(key): (most of Spain and Latin America) /entabliˈʝaɾ/ [ẽn̪.t̪a.β̞liˈʝaɾ]
  • IPA(key): (rural northern Spain, Andes Mountains) /entabliˈʎaɾ/ [ẽn̪.t̪a.β̞liˈʎaɾ]
  • IPA(key): (Buenos Aires and environs) /entabliˈʃaɾ/ [ẽn̪.t̪a.β̞liˈʃaɾ]
  • IPA(key): (elsewhere in Argentina and Uruguay) /entabliˈʒaɾ/ [ẽn̪.t̪a.β̞liˈʒaɾ]

  • Rhymes: -aɾ
  • Syllabification: en‧ta‧bli‧llar

Verb[edit]

entablillar (first-person singular present entablillo, first-person singular preterite entablillé, past participle entablillado)

  1. (transitive) to splint
